SUMMARY:The Muddle of the Muses
DESCRIPTION:Display\nThe Muddle of the Muses\n\n 23 May – 4 September 2026 \n Blackwell Hall\, Weston Library \n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\n\nAbout the display\nWhere have the iconic Muses from on top of the Clarendon Building gone? \nRemoved for conservation in 2023\, several of the Muses have been conserved or newly cast in lead. As part of The Muddle of the Muses\, three of the statues will be on display in Blackwell Hall: Clio representing History (original lead statue)\, Calliope representing Epic Poetry (lead reproduction) and Polyhymnia representing Rhetoric (original statue). \nDon’t miss this rare chance to see these remarkable sculptures at eye level and discover the intriguing story behind their conservation.
